What is Double Glazing?

Double glazing refers to a window building method that includes two panes of glass sealed together, with an air or gas space in between. This design considerably improves the thermal insulation homes of windows, therefore lowering heat loss in the winter season and decreasing heat gain in the summer season.

Benefits of Double Glazing

  1. Energy Efficiency: Double-glazed windows help in reducing energy costs by reducing heat transfer. This suggests homes stay warmer in the winter and cooler in the summer season, resulting in lower heating & cooling expenses.

  2. Noise Reduction: The air gap in between the 2 panes acts as a, decreasing external noise significantly. This is especially beneficial for homes found near high-traffic areas or building and construction websites.

  3. Increased Security: Double-glazed windows are more difficult to break compared to single-pane glass, supplying included security versus possible break-ins.

  4. UV Protection: The structure of double glazing can block a considerable percentage of damaging UV rays, safeguarding furnishings and carpets from fading in time.

  5. Environmental Impact: By reducing energy intake, double glazing adds to a lowered carbon footprint, aligning with environmentally conscious practices.

Kinds Of Double Glazing

TypeDescriptionBenefits
Basic GlazingTwo panes of glass with an air space.Fundamental insulation and sound reduction.
Low-E GlazingLayered glass that reflects heat back into the home.Enhanced energy efficiency.
Argon Gas GlazingFilled with argon gas for enhanced insulation.Increased thermal performance.
Triple Glazing3 panes of glass for remarkable insulation.Optimum energy effectiveness and noise reduction.

Specialist Insights on Choosing Double Glazing Services

When considering double glazing for your home, seeking advice from experts can supply indispensable guidance. Here are key factors to consider and pointers from experts in the industry:

1. Quality of Materials

Experts advise choosing for high-quality products for frames and glass. Typical frame materials consist of uPVC, aluminum, and wood, each with its own set of benefits. For example, uPVC is extremely durable and needs minimal maintenance, while wood frames provide visual appeal.

2. Energy Ratings

Search for windows with good energy ratings. The British Fenestration Rating Council (BFRC) uses an energy label that ranks windows from A++ (most effective) to E (least efficient). Picking A-rated windows can cause substantial energy savings over time.

3. Installation Expertise

The installation procedure is vital for ensuring the efficiency of double glazing. It's a good idea to hire certified experts who have a track record and excellent reviews. A poor installation can negate the benefits of double glazing.

4. Warranty and Aftercare

Respectable double-glazing companies offer guarantees on both the items and installation. It's important to comprehend the terms and period of the warranty, as this safeguards your investment.

5. Cost Considerations

The cost of double glazing can differ commonly based upon factors such as the kind of glazing, products, and installation complexity. It's typically a good concept to acquire multiple quotes and think about not just the preliminary cost however the long-lasting savings on energy expenses.

Typical Costs of Double Glazing

Kind of WindowTypical Cost per Window (installed)Potential Energy Savings annually
Standard Double Glazing₤ 400 - ₤ 800₤ 100 - ₤ 200
Low-E Double Glazing₤ 600 - ₤ 1,000₤ 150 - ₤ 300
Triple Glazing₤ 800 - ₤ 1,500₤ 200 - ₤ 400

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: How long does double glazing last?

A: Double glazing normally lasts for 20 to 35 years, depending upon the quality of materials and installation. Regular maintenance can extend its lifespan.

Q2: Can I change simply one pane of a double-glazed window?

A: Yes, in some cases, you can replace one pane. Nevertheless, it's a good idea to replace the whole system to guarantee ideal efficiency.

Q3: Is double glazing worth the investment?

A: Yes, while the preliminary cost can be high, the long-term savings on energy costs, along with increased convenience and home value, make it a beneficial financial investment.

Q4: How do I maintain double-glazed windows?

A: Regular cleansing and examination are important. Inspect for any condensation between panes, which might suggest an unsuccessful seal, and resolve any issues quickly.

Q5: What is the very best time to set up double glazing?

A: The best time to install double glazing is during milder weather condition, as severe temperatures can affect the installation procedure.
